What the Health Canada label says it is for
1 INDICATIONS LANVIS® (thioguanine) is indicated for: • the treatment of acute leukaemia. LANVIS is not recommended for maintenance therapy or similar long-term continuous treatments due to the high risk of liver toxicity. 1.1 Pediatrics Pediatrics (≤ 18 years of age): Liver toxicity has been observed in a high proportion of children receiving LANVIS as part of maintenance therapy. See 7.1.3 Pediatrics. 1.2 Geriatrics Geriatrics (≥ 65 years of age): Clinical studies of LANVIS did not include sufficient numbers of subjects aged 65 and over to determine whether they respond differently than younger subjects.
